According to the public record, 5, Maes Glyndwr, Mold is a early-century freehold house with 1,173 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 335 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 4 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 5, Maes Glyndwr, Mold is £199,133 and the estimated rental value is £1,037 per month.

5, Maes Glyndwr, Mold has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 21 May 2013.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has mostly double glazing.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, oil.
According to HM Land Registry, 5, Maes Glyndwr, Mold was last sold on 8th August 2018 for £129,950 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
